This is the way I play the song. Denver plays different variations of the
 chords and plays with drop D tuning but this version is for standard tuning
 and uses simple chords.

CAPO II (chords relative to capo)

   D    Em   C    A    G    F#m  G*
e|-2----0----0----0----3----2----3--|
B|-3----0----1----2----0----2----0--|
G|-2----0----0----2----0----2----0--|
D|-0----2----2----2----0----4----0--|
A|-x----2----3----0----2----4----x--|
E|-x----0----x----x----3----2----x--|
